中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

C++ object和結構體有何異同

c++
小樊
84
2024-07-17 20:02:50
欄目: 編程語言

Object和結構體都是用來表示數據的一種方式,但它們在C++中有一些不同之處。

  1. Object是一種類的實例,而結構體是一種用戶自定義的數據類型。Object可以包含成員函數和數據成員,而結構體只能包含數據成員。

  2. Object可以繼承其他類,而結構體不能繼承其他結構體。

  3. Object可以有訪問控制符(public、protected、private),而結構體沒有訪問控制符。

  4. Object可以使用構造函數和析構函數,而結構體只能使用默認的構造函數和析構函數。

總的來說,Object是一種更加靈活和功能更強大的數據類型,適用于需要包含更多功能和方法的數據表示,而結構體更適用于簡單的數據表示。

0
凌云县| 麻栗坡县| 古田县| 华蓥市| 绵阳市| 新密市| 定州市| 盐津县| 呼图壁县| 茂名市| 通渭县| 铁岭县| 乃东县| 鸡泽县| 南安市| 营口市| 泰兴市| 大田县| 襄垣县| 密云县| 石家庄市| 大港区| 西和县| 盐源县| 福安市| 邵东县| 建德市| 金塔县| 梁平县| 汤原县| 武功县| 灌云县| 阳春市| 阿鲁科尔沁旗| 博客| 常宁市| 营山县| 阿克陶县| 周口市| 镇原县| 元氏县|